Claude Lelouch later admitted to shooting it himself on the front of his Mercedes and dubbing the Ferrari sound in. He was never arrested but issued a ticket which the mayor of France later riped up. The urban legend was he Hired and F1 driver to run his Ferrari through the streets was arrested when the tape was aired but never admitted who the F1 driver was.
